The Malta College of Arts, Science and Technology will this year be increasing the number of its institutes by another three, Education Minister Louis Galea said.

These are the institutes of mechanical engineering, agribusiness and community services.

MCAST, the minister said, was also moving ahead with its Lm1.5 million capital investment programme to provide better facilities for its students.

He was speaking at the opening of an exhibition of projects by the students of the MCAST's Art and Design Institute.

The exhibition is of particular interest to candidates who intend to apply for any of the full-time courses being offered next scholastic year.

A wide variety of design projects are being exhibited until Sunday.

It is good opportunity for the general public to see the high standards achieved in the various disciplines within the art and design institute at Targa Gap, in Mosta, the minister said.
